How to choose the right paint color for your living room

The first step in choosing the right paint color for your living room is to consider the overall mood you want to create in the space. Do you want a cozy and inviting atmosphere, or do you prefer a more modern and sleek look? By determining the mood you want to achieve, you can narrow down your color choices and make the decision-making process easier.

Once you have a sense of the mood you want to create in your living room, it’s important to consider the size and layout of the space. Darker colors can make a room feel smaller and more intimate, while lighter colors can create a sense of openness and airiness. If you have a small living room, opt for lighter shades to help visually expand the space. On the other hand, if you have a large living room, you can experiment with darker hues to create a more intimate and cozy feel.

Next, consider the existing furniture and decor in your living room. Take note of the colors and styles of your furniture, rugs, and artwork, as these can all influence the paint color you choose. If you have bold or colorful furniture, you may want to opt for a more neutral paint color to allow your furniture to stand out. On the other hand, if your furniture is more neutral in color, you can choose a bold paint color to add a pop of color and visual interest to the space.

When choosing a paint color for your living room, it’s also important to consider the natural lighting in the space. Natural light can affect how colors appear on the walls, so it’s important to take this into account when selecting a paint color. If your living room receives a lot of natural light, you can be more adventurous with your color choice, as natural light can help to brighten and enhance the color. However, if your living room is lacking in natural light, it’s best to stick with lighter shades that will help to brighten the space.

If you’re still uncertain about choosing a paint color for your living room, consider creating a mood board to help visualize your ideas. Collect paint swatches, fabric samples, and images of furniture and decor that inspire you, and arrange them on a board to see how they work together. This can help you determine which colors and styles resonate with you and make the decision-making process easier.

Lastly, don’t be afraid to test out different paint colors in your living room before making a final decision. Paint samples on small sections of the wall and observe how they look throughout the day in different lighting conditions. This can help you see how the colors interact with the other elements in the room and make it easier to choose the right paint color for your living room.
